A Strategic Defense Partnership in Cyprus
On July 23, 2026, METLEN, through its defense division M Technologies, announced a significant exclusive partnership with HOUTRIS, a company based in Cyprus. This collaboration is set to revolutionize defense capabilities in the Republic of Cyprus by developing and expanding industrial systems dedicated to defense.
The partnership includes the establishment of a joint venture in Cyprus, which not only strengthens strategic cooperation between Greece and Cyprus but also aims to enhance the local capacity to manufacture, integrate, and support defense equipment. This strategic move is expected to bring together M Technologies’ international experience and technical expertise with HOUTRIS's established manufacturing capabilities.
Goals and Objectives
One of the primary goals of this collaboration is to accelerate the development of large-scale production capabilities for integrated defense systems. The partnership outlines plans for knowledge transfer and the development of specialized skills, which are crucial for building a robust defense industrial base in Cyprus. This will ultimately support the region's objectives of enhancing national security and defense readiness.
With the backing of the European SAFE program, the newly formed entity will focus on the production of military vehicles. Additionally, METLEN and HOUTRIS will explore new opportunities for local production, integration, support, and maintenance of defense systems, aiming to establish a lasting industrial presence in Cyprus. This presence is envisioned to provide significant economic value and contribute to Cypriot industry overall.
Solidifying Defense Production
M Technologies has a proven track record in managing complex defense industrial programs. Their expertise contributes vital experience to the development and production of advanced defense systems, such as the Patriot missile systems, Leopard tanks, and components for the FDI HN frigates (Belharra class). Such contributions are critical as they enhance the operational capabilities of defense forces significantly.
